It costs Bond Fragments to take part in Emblem Training, but there is no limit to the number of times you can do Emblem Training. ▶︎ Skill Inheritance Guide Raise Bond Level With Emblems Through Emblem Training You can inherit skills at the Ring Chamber in the Somniel. The SP you are rewarded with at the end of Standard Training can be used by your unit to inherit skills from Emblem Rings. This will increase your overall Experience gain. The enemy your chosen unit will fight will always be fixed so you can save and load your progress and choose the necessary unit to beat the said enemy in the Arena.

You can only do Standard Training up to 3 times after every battle, so it's not the most lucrative method to farm EXP or SP, but it's still recommended you maximize the 3 uses in between battles. There is no cost to Standard Training, but there is a limit to the number of times you can do Standard Training, so prioritize the units you want or need to train.
